Combat Zone Wrestling confirmed today that the 2015 Cage of Death event in December will no longer be airing on pay-per-view with the promotion feeling that they need more time to set up advertising, as well as to build up their big events and have opted to hold off until 2016 to do live pay-per-view events.

The promotion signed a deal with InDemand earlier in the year to produce two live pay-per-view event that would be distributed by Steve Karel’s Stonecutter Wrestling, the point person involved in bringing the original ECW to pay-per-view.
